In Stephinie’s words:
We are a mini-farm on the south coast of Massachusetts where we keep chickens, honeybees, rabbits and tend a garden. Stephinie (me) is the herbalist in the production and Joe (my husband) is the potter. Everything we offer is made right here on our tiny farm. Our small-batch soaps and herbal wellness products are made with organic or sustainably wildcrafted ingredients and beeswax from our own honeybees. Several of the herbs in our products in grown in our garden. Our pottery is made with stoneware clay and glazed with lead-free food safe glaze. Some of you might remember that I used to dye a lot of play silks (they are still available in our shop!) and sew up children’s goods under the name Gypsy Forest. As my own children have grown, I found myself with time to study herbs formally, even though I had dabbled in herbalism for some time. Now as a Community Herbalist, I feel like I’ve found my calling. I started to fine tune the recipes I had been making for years, friends and family began asking for more, and it seemed like a good time to start offering them in our little shop.
I think more and more people are aware of how their products are made and want to trust what is in them. I love being able to chat with someone about skin sensitivities and hand them a bar of our soap that I know is gentle enough for their skin or suggest our super salve. Our soaps are cold-process, gentle, and cured for several weeks to ensure a long lasting bar. We don’t use any synthetic ingredients – no colorants or fragrance – just plants & pure essential oils. We also carry a small line of tinctures made from locally harvested plants and a few herbal tea blends.
